Transaction 144bb223a8b75e5f2ab2dfa366cc673aff180c22da788bda87449297150ebf6d

1 Input
2 Outputs
  • 144bb223a8b75e5f2ab2dfa366cc673aff180c22da788bda87449297150ebf6d:0
  • value  12966697
    address  1FBR8WD9W6cz4sd5Y4QAzoCnXJH1P5Jr1f
  • 144bb223a8b75e5f2ab2dfa366cc673aff180c22da788bda87449297150ebf6d:1
  • value  52089545
    address  3QRnxt2NV5mSDJ16xnszpg3fYLNmDhYb4V